Total age of Cody and Sean today = 3 u + 1 p
3 u + 1 p = 20 --- (1)
The difference in Cody's age and Sean's age remains the same.
3 u - 1 p = 1 p - 1 u
3 u + 1 u = 1 p + 1 p
4 u = 2 p
2 u = 1 p
Substitute 1 p = 2 u into (1).
3 u + 1 p = 20
3 u + 2 u = 20
5 u = 20
1 u = 20 ÷ 5 = 4
Cody's age now
= 20 - 3 u
= 20 - 3 x 4
= 20 - 12
= 8
Answer(s): 8
